WebThis song rests its laurels on feel-good guitar and vocals, as well as solid production techniques. Mraz is an able vocalist and guitar player, but in this song he lets the arrangement do the work. If you listen to the studio recording of this song, listen to the number of parts: guitar 1, guitar 2, vocals 1, vocals 2, drums, bass, and keys.

The first rule of music analysis is to listen to a song with intent and complete focus. Clear away any distractions (such as notifications on your computer or phone) and be in a comfortable listening environment.
